Basic Care And Maintenance Tips

You’ll need to implement these cleaning instructions depending on how much you use outdoor living spaces and whether you have kids, pets, or frequent outdoor activities with family and friends.

At the very least, go through this process twice a year to keep your outdoor cushions fresh and clean.

Clean Outdoor Cushions With Mild Soap

No matter how careful you are, life's best moments are guaranteed to involve a bit of dirt and spills on your outdoor furniture, and the sooner you deal with it, the better.

The best way to clean outdoor cushions is to mix a mild cleaning soap with warm water and gently rub it over the fabrics with a soft cloth.

Use a PH-neutral cleaning solution—baby or mild dish soap is often the ideal option.

If you’re dealing with stubborn stains or dirt on removable covers, then it’s a good idea to wash the fabrics in a delicate wash cycle.

Always allow the covers to air dry, as clothes dryers can cause them to shrink and make it difficult to fit them back over outdoor cushions.

Apply A Water-Proof Sealant

Another step we recommend as part of regular cleaning is to apply a water-proof sealing spray. Not only will this protect patio cushions from rain, but it can also help to avoid stains from spilling drinks.

It’s not something you have to do every time you clean outdoor cushions, but we recommend doing this in spring and again in mid-summer for maximum protection.

Remove Cushions From An Outdoor Space In Winter

Unless you live somewhere with mild and sunny winters where you get to enjoy your patio, porch, or garden year-round, it’s always best to store outdoor furniture in a shed or garage for the cold and wet months of the year.

If you don’t have enough space for the entire furniture set, then at least make sure that you move your cushions to a dry place.

This can be a garage, basement, or attic space, and it will ensure that moisture in the air doesn’t saturate the fabrics and cause staining and mold.
